Trailer for Netflix's THE PLATFORM Which is Set in a Vertical Prison Where Those at the Top Decide the Fate of Those Below

We’ve got a weird and unsettling trailer for you guys to check out for the Netflix film The Platform, about a vertical prison in which the people at the top are given an excessive amount of food, enough for them and all the people below them, but they decide how much they indulge, and how much they drop to the levels below for the prisoners on the lower levels. The film is from Spain and is directed by Galder Gaztelu-Urrutia.

Here’s the synopsis:

When we meet Goreng (Ivan Massagué), he has just arrived on The Platform and has been assigned to the level of old-hand Trimagasi (Zorion Eguileor) who explains to him the rules: the levels are assigned randomly, those in the upper tier get to eat and those in the lower tier have to fight for survival. Although Goreng is reluctant at first to accept the system he finds himself in, it isn’t long before his survival instincts kick in, igniting a battle that spirals all the way down to the core of what it means to be a human being.
